    Typically you send the employee a document which asks questions such as accomplishments, what have they learned during year, etc. Manager fills out same or very similar. The 2 meet in Teams video 1 on 1 and discuss what each wrote. Once come to an agreement both parties sign off on the document, gets routed to HR and then the employee receives their pay raise and bonuses.
